Gamba reaches ACL semis after late win over Jeonbuk

Gamba Osaka scored deep in injury time to beat Jeonbuk Motors 3-2 and seal its spot in the last four of the AFC Champions League.

Gamba goes through 3-2 on aggregate after the goalless first leg in Jeonju.

Guangzhou Evergande of China awaits it in the semi-finals.

Attacking midfielder Leonardo gave the visitor a shock 13th-minute lead from the spot after Daiki Niwa handled the ball in the penalty area but striker Patric promptly equalised for Gamba.

Shu Kurata put Gamba ahead with a long-range shot in the 76th minute.

Urko Vera headed in a dramatic equaliser two minutes from time for what looked like the tie-winning goal.

But Gamba responded with an injury-time goal from Koki Yanekura.

Guangzhou and Al Hilal of Saudi Arabia had qualified for the semi-finals the previous day.

The fourth team to reach the last four will be decided by Thursday's remaining quarter-final in Dubai between Al Ahli of the United Arab Emirates and Iran's Naft Tehran.

Al Ahli holds a 1-0 lead after the first leg in Iran.
